WI Court of Appeals – District IV

Case Name: State of Wisconsin v. Alexandrea C.E. Throndson

Case No.: 2020AP1081-CR

Officials: Fitzpatrick, P.J., Graham, and Nashold, JJ.

Focus: Sentencing Guidelines – Resentencing

Alexandrea C.E. Throndson appeals a judgment of conviction for maintaining a drug trafficking place and bail jumping. Throndson argues that she is entitled to resentencing because the circuit court relied on inaccurate information and exhibited objective bias during sentencing. We reject both arguments and affirm.
